| Mineral | An inorganic chemical compound made up of one or more elements. It has specific properties including a unique crystal structure. |
| Igneous Rock | Rock that is a direct result of the cooling of molten earth material (magma or lava) |
| Extrusive | Igneous rock formed at the Earth's surface (Volcanism) |
| Intrusive | Igneous rock formed inside the Earth (Plutonism) |
| Sedimentary Rock | Rock formed from the compressed layers of weathered earth materials
as they
are brought into an area by water, wind, ice, and gravity |
| Clastic Rock | Sedimentatry Rock formed from loose rock materials |
| Strata | Layers of the same type of sediments which represent conditions at the time of deposition |
